Average Transportation and Material Moving Occupations Salary in Eastern Wyoming nonmetropolitan area

In the Eastern Wyoming nonmetropolitan area, professionals in Transportation and Material Moving Occupations earn an average annual salary of $51,670. This figure slightly surpasses the national average of $48,350, suggesting that regional economic factors and specific industry demands in this locale contribute to a competitive compensation landscape for these vital roles.

Transportation and Material Moving Occupations Salary Distribution in Eastern Wyoming nonmetropolitan area

Salary progression within Transportation and Material Moving Occupations is typically tied to experience and specialization. Entry-level positions often start at the lower end of the pay scale, while seasoned professionals with extensive experience and specialized skills can command significantly higher salaries.
